Frame Repairs

Rain, sun and wind will eventually wear down your window frames. If left unattended, this can lead to rot, mold, water leaks, air drafts and shrinkage, as well as other costly damages. Fortunately, home improvement professionals can address a variety of these issues, helping you save money and enjoy your home more comfortably.

The cost of fixing your frames will depend on a number of factors, such as the size of the frame and the material used. In general you can anticipate to pay between $250 and $500 per window, although it might be possible to repair some frames at a lower cost. Some companies offer package prices which reduce costs overall, while others charge per hour for labor and materials.

If you own wood frames, the most typical issue is rot or mold. Contact a specialist in home improvement when you notice any of these symptoms to prevent further damage. Experts can repair damaged parts of the frame, replace your windows, and then add new weather stripping. This will help to ensure that your home's seal is in good shape and help to reduce energy costs.

A deteriorating window frame can also cause air drafts, which can be a big problem during cold and hot weather. The drafts are typically caused by a broken caulk seal or poor fitting window. These issues can be addressed by professionals to improve the efficiency of your home and make it home more comfortable throughout the season.

Depending on the location and type of frame, repairs can be relatively simple or involved. For instance, if your wooden window frame is beginning to rot, it may be required to replace the entire frame. If the window is misaligned due to settling, it may need to be resealed and the sill fixed.

Fortunately, most bent metal frames are easy to adjust using a few basic tools and a steady hand. It is possible to bend window frames gently with a pair soft-tipped pliers. However, it's recommended to contact an experienced professional if you are unsure what tools or materials are needed for the job. You might damage the window frame or harm it if you try this at home. A professional will have a steady hand and appropriate tools for the job. They will also know how to avoid damaging the glass or frames. They will also be able to handle delicate tasks, such as fixing old windows. They can fix sash cables and tighten cames. They can save you from having to replace your windows entirely.

Stained Glass Repair

Many stained glass windows old and new require some repairs or restorations to ensure they are in good shape. It's important to get these repaired as soon as you can because if a window is left in poor condition it can cause irreparable damage, rendering the window inoperable. There are a variety of ways to repair a stained glass or leaded window. From filling in cracks with silicon to releading the cames and tightening them, there are many options. The cost of repair for stained glass depends on the extent of damage and the work needed to fix it. A professional who is familiar with stained or leaded glasses will examine the window repairs in detail before making an estimate of the cost of restoration or repair.

Broken or chipped stained glass is one of the most frequent reasons for needing to repair. It can be caused by improper handling, or simply due to age-related wear. Some glass may also need to be replaced if it is significantly damaged. Another common issue with stained or leaded glass is the loss of colors. Glass is susceptible to fading due to exposure to sunlight or changing weather conditions. A professional can re-stain the glass to restore the original color and appearance.

The average stained glass repair is approximately $500. This includes cleaning, fixing and filling cracks with silicone, tightening or releading cames, and any other necessary repairs for a 12-by-24-inch window. A complete restoration of a stained glass window can cost up to $10,000 or more, based on the extent of the damage and how much work is required to bring it back to its original condition.

Cement, sometimes referred to as glazier's putty, is used to secure the window panes and lead cames of stained glass windows. Over time, the cement can become loose or damaged and requires to be reapplied. This is an easy task for the majority of reputable stained glass experts, but it's not uncommon to have it included in a larger repair or restoration project.

It is also necessary to replace reinforcement bars in stained glass windows. These are specially designed supports that are attached to the frame or jamb of windows and assist in preventing sagging and bulging. The cost of replacing these bars could vary depending on the size and quantity of the windows that need to be replaced.

Stained and leaded glass is very fragile, and it is essential to maintain them properly. Utilizing the correct cleaning supplies will help keep them in good condition for as long as possible. Regular cleaning should be carried out using a mild dishwashing solution and warm water. Cleaning should be performed carefully to avoid damage.

Window Replacement

If you have a window that's beyond repair, it's important to locate the best local company to install new windows. Some companies offer energy-efficient products that can help reduce your energy bills. Others specialize in certain designs or materials. It is also important to determine whether the company performs frame repairs and other services. A professional can help you select the best windows for your home, which includes bay windows and skylights.

Window replacement services include the installation of new single-pane and double-pane window. Some companies offer storm windows and doors. They can install a variety of frames including fiberglass, wood and vinyl. They can also repair damaged sills and frames. A skilled window installer can also handle double-pane window issues like condensation.

Many homeowners decide to replace their windows in order to improve the look of their homes and add value. It is essential to select the right local professionals for installing new windows, since their work will determine the way your home is viewed and feels. Ask the company to provide references and previous work if you're thinking about a window installation. You'll want to ensure that the company is licensed and insured.

If your window is powered by electricity, you may require an electrician to repair it. In some instances a power outage or other issues could cause the window to fail. Usually, the repair process involves replacing or rewiring parts that aren't working correctly.

The cost of installing windows differs according to your requirements and the kind of windows you are replacing. If you need to replace a lot of windows, you can expect to pay more than repairing one or two windows.
